May is Military Appreciation Month—a dedicated time to honor and show gratitude to all who have served and continue to serve in our U.S. Armed Forces. This includes the brave men and women of the Army, Navy, Air Force, Marine Corps, Coast Guard, and the Space Force. Whether on active duty, reserves, or retired, every service member has made sacrifices for the freedoms we enjoy daily.
For many of us, showing our appreciation doesn’t require grand gestures. It can start with a handshake, a heartfelt thank you, or a moment of silence at a veteran’s memorial. Here are a few ways we can show our support this month:
✅ Visit a Local Veterans’ Cemetery – Walk the grounds, place a flag or flower, or simply pause in reverence. Read the headstones and remember their stories.
✅ Spend Time at a VA Facility or Veterans’ Home – Many veterans appreciate a conversation, a listening ear, or just some company.
✅ Attend a Community Event or Ceremony – Many towns host parades, services, or tributes. Your presence matters.
✅ Support a Veteran-Owned Business – It’s an easy but impactful way to show thanks and strengthen our communities.
✅ Fly the American Flag – Do it proudly and respectfully. Let it signal your support.
✅ Teach the Next Generation – Share the meaning of this month with kids and grandkids. Tell the stories.
✅ Volunteer or Donate to a Veteran Support Organization – From the American Legion to the VFW to local outreach groups, there are many ways to help.
This month, let’s go beyond words. Let’s show our appreciation through action. Our military families and veterans deserve nothing less.
